📍 Historical context of Sketch for the Bridge of Europe

Work: Sketch for the Bridge of Europe
Artist: Gustave Caillebotte
Year: 1876
Museum: Fine Arts Museum of Rennes
Dimensions: 44.4 x 32.9 cm

Created in 1876, in Paris, this painting belongs to the Impressionist movement, a trend that highlighted the play of light and the fleeting impressions of modern life. At that time, Caillebotte captured the architectural transformations of Paris, symbolic of a society in full change. Currently preserved at the Fine Arts Museum of Rennes, this canvas measuring 44.4 x 32.9 cm embodies all the vibrancy of this golden age.
